Not sure if every knows this already but in the Superprep book for Point of Issue questions they state that the question stem for Point of Issue questions should help you understand whether the point of disagreement is explicitly stated or not. For example,

1. Max and Nina disagree over whether....

According to Superprep, the phrasing of this question stem indicates that you should be looking for a direct conflict between something that one speaker said and something that the other speaker said (I'm assuming that means Max concludes "A equals B" and Nina concludes "Not necessarily sometimes "B equals A")

2. The dialogue provides the most support for the claim that Max and Nina disagree over whether....

In this case, the parties do not disagree explicitly, and the point of disagreement must be inferred from the explicit positions that the speakers take....:roll:

Just wanted to share..its page 23 in case you want to read it yourself :)
